Kinds Of Outdoor Patio Doors
There are several designs of outdoor patio doors to select from, each with unique functions and aesthetic appeal. Below is a table summing up the primary types:
| Type | Description | Pros | Cons |
|---|---|---|---|
| Sliding Glass Door | Doors that slide open on tracks to save space. | Space-efficient, large glass panels for views, simple to run. | Tracks can gather debris, less security. |
| French Doors | Double doors that open external or inward, offering a traditional look. | Classy appearance, flexible style alternatives. | Requires area to swing open, may be more expensive. |
| Bi-fold Doors | Accordion-style doors that open completely to develop an expansive area. | Makes the most of opening space, modern aesthetic. | Needs more space, potentially higher costs. |
| Lift-and-Slide Doors | Doors that lift a little off the track to slide open, providing a smooth transition. | Smooth operation, enables for large openings, outstanding thermal insulation. | Higher cost point, might need professional setup. |
| Sliding Patio Screens | Designed to accompany sliding doors to keep insects out while allowing airflow. | Easy to use, customizable sizes. | Can be less durable, minimal to moving door styles. |

Factors to Consider When Choosing Outdoor Patio Doors
Selecting the right patio door includes several factors. Below is a list to assist your decision-making:
- Style: Choose a style that matches your home's total design. Whether modern-day, traditional, or modern, there's a patio door that will fit.
- Product: Patio doors are readily available in numerous materials, including vinyl, wood, aluminum, and fiberglass. Each product has its advantages and disadvantages in terms of toughness, maintenance, and insulation.
- Energy Efficiency: Look for doors with energy-efficient scores and functions like Low-E glass, which reflects heat while permitting natural light.
- Security: Security features are vital. Decide for multi-point locking systems and tempered glass to prevent break-ins.
- Budget: Determine your budget plan in advance. While buying quality patio doors is necessary, there are choices at various price points.
- Installation: Consider whether you'll be DIYing the setup or hiring specialists. Some patio doors require more complicated setup procedures.

Often Asked Questions (FAQ)
1. How do I keep my outdoor patio doors?
Routine cleaning is necessary for keeping the performance and look of your patio doors. Use a gentle cleaning agent and a soft fabric for the glass and examine the tracks for debris routinely to guarantee smooth operation.
2. Are patio doors energy-efficient?
Yes, numerous modern patio doors are designed with energy performance in mind. Search for doors with energy star ratings and functions such as Low-E glass and insulated frames.
3. Can I set up patio doors myself?
While it's possible to install patio doors as a DIY job, it's recommended to hire professionals if you do not have experience. Inaccurate installation can lead to drafts, leakages, and security concerns.
4. What is the average cost of patio doors?
The cost of patio doors can differ greatly based on material, design, and features. Typically, house owners can expect to spend between ₤ 1,000 to ₤ 4,500 for both products and installation.
5. Are sliding patio doors safe?
Moving patio doors can be safe if they are equipped with sturdy locking systems and made with tempered glass. Always ensure the door frame and installation are secure.
